Understanding Deep Learning
Artificial intelligence has come a long way in recent years, and deep learning is at the forefront of this evolution. Deep learning is a subset of machine learning that utilizes neural networks to analyze and classify data. It is a complex process that involves the training of algorithms to identify patterns and make predictions based on that information. Deep learning models are capable of processing vast amounts of data and performing complex tasks, making it a more effective option than traditional machine learning techniques.
The Power of Neural Networks
Neural networks are the foundation of deep learning. They are modeled after the human brain and are designed to recognize patterns and analyze raw data. These networks are layered structures that enable the algorithm to learn from the data, identify patterns, and make predictions based on that information. The more layers a neural network has, the more complex the data it can analyze.
The Benefits of Deep Learning
One of the significant advantages of deep learning is its ability to handle massive amounts of data. Traditional machine learning techniques struggle to analyze large datasets, but deep learning algorithms can handle vast amounts of data without slowing down. This makes it an ideal solution for applications that require the analysis of huge amounts of data, such as image recognition or natural language processing.
Another benefit of deep learning is its ability to improve over time. As more data is fed into the algorithm, it can refine its predictions and become more accurate. This is particularly useful in applications where accuracy is essential, such as medical diagnosis or fraud detection.
The Limitations of Machine Learning
While machine learning has been a reliable technique for several years, there are limitations to what it can achieve. Traditional machine learning algorithms require a lot of manual configuration, which can be time-consuming and expensive. Additionally, machine learning techniques are not always effective in analyzing complex data or identifying patterns in unstructured data like text.
Advantages of Deep Learning Over Machine Learning
Deep learning has several advantages over traditional machine learning techniques. Let’s take a closer look at some of these benefits:
Handling Complex Data
Deep learning algorithms can handle complex data with ease, making them an ideal solution for applications that require the analysis of vast amounts of data. Machine learning algorithms, on the other hand, struggle with complex data and require a lot of manual configuration to make sense of the information.
Improving Accuracy Over Time
Deep learning algorithms improve over time as more data is fed into the system, making them more accurate and reliable. This is particularly useful in applications where accuracy is essential, such as medical diagnosis or fraud detection. Machine learning algorithms, however, become less accurate over time as they are unable to refine their predictions.
Processing Unstructured Data Like Text
Deep learning algorithms are effective in processing unstructured data like text, making them ideal for applications like natural language processing. Traditional machine learning techniques struggle with unstructured data, making them less effective in these types of applications.
Efficient Data Processing
Deep learning algorithms are more efficient at processing large amounts of data than traditional machine learning techniques. This is due to the use of neural networks, which enable the algorithm to learn from the data and make predictions based on that information. Machine learning algorithms require a lot of manual configuration, which can be time-consuming and expensive.
Conclusion
Deep learning is a revolutionary technique that has transformed the field of artificial intelligence. Its ability to handle large amounts of data, improve accuracy over time, and process unstructured data like text make it a more effective option than traditional machine learning techniques. While machine learning has been a reliable technique for many years, deep learning offers several advantages that make it a better choice for applications that require the analysis of complex data. As technology continues to evolve, deep learning will undoubtedly play a critical role in shaping the future of artificial intelligence.